We are looking for a highly motivated and experienced Systems Engineer with subject matter expertise with Workplace Collaboration systems including:

  • Office 365 - Hybrid Exchange, OneDrive, Purview, Global Relay, Modern Apps, App Registration and Power Platform

The candidate will be joining a very dynamic environment where they will be expected to take on challenges, be able to comfortably multitask, prioritize many different project/daily tasks and deliver on time. The candidate is expected to be able to independently lead projects from start to end (technology research, tool selection, solution design, solution engineering, testing, implementation and hand over to operations).

Innovation and the eagerness to continuously keep up to date with the most cutting-edge technologies are among the key qualities that this candidate must have.

Responsibilities:

  • Understand customer requirements and challenges and recommend suitable and optimal technology solution
  • Develop POC's and Minimal Viable Product (MVP) to demonstrate capabilities of M365 Product Suite that includes M365 Viva suite , Exchange Online, Intune, and 3rd party integration via GraphAPI
  • Develop and manage Purview Retention policies to support legal/compliance requirements with evolving M365 Suite
  • Develop, manage and maintain Intune mobile device policies for BYO/Corporate device, support 3rd party app integrations with use of GraphAPI access.
  • Firm understanding of PowerShell script to support automation in Azure Automation and ServiceNow platforms.
  • Support M&A, tenant to tenant, G-Suite migrations using tools such as BitTitan and native M365 migration tools
  • Manage and maintain Hybrid Exchange messaging environment

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of experience on M365 platform
  • Hands on Development Experience with Microsoft Cloud technologies such as Azure, Power Platform, Microsoft 365, Azure Automation, GitHub and PowerShell
  • Firm understanding of AZURE AD/Entra concepts/interdependencies with M365
  • Experience supporting M365 migrations as it relates to OneDrive, Exchange and SharePoint
  • Experience with e-discovery concepts, enterprise archives such as Enterprise Vault, Global Relay or M365 Purview
  • Experience managing mobile device management platform for Ios/Android platforms
  • Experience managing Hybrid Exchange environment
  • Ability to work in a collaborative and agile environment.
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ving skills
